Belgian director Jean-Marie Degèsves, a graduate of INSAS, directed Du sel sur la peau as only his second and final feature film. While his previous film, Du bout des lèvres (1976), saw some critical success, it took Degèsves eight years to secure the funding necessary to make this movie, as comedy was largely overlooked by Belgian cinema at the time.
